About the Role

The Lead Accountant – Helix Latin America Accounting will be primarily responsible for supporting the local statutory and US GAAP accounting for the Latin America region. This role reports directly to the Manager – Helix Latin America Accounting, works with the global shared services team in Pune, India, and interacts with various groups within the organization, including international teams, to achieve financial goals and continue the development of accounting systems and policies.

Responsibilities
  • Assist with the monthly and quarterly US GAAP close process for the Latin America region, ensuring accurate account maintenance in accordance with US GAAP.
  • Support the Manager with meeting corporate deadlines and reporting requirements, analyzing results while adhering to quality control.
  • Prepare and post recurring and non‑recurring journal entries related to month‑end close.
  • Review and approve balance sheet reconciliation as assigned, and complete an in‑depth trial balance review and variance analysis.
  • Assist with annual statutory accounts filing for certain entities across Latin America, coordinating with audit firms, legal and tax providers, and company directors.
  • Maintain awareness of updates to local accounting, tax, and US GAAP requirements and integrate them into daily accounting processes.
  • Support monthly and quarterly SOX compliance processes for the region and its entities.
  • Interface with Corporate internal audit and assist management to assess controls and procedures, and recommend and implement changes as required.
  • Calculate and/or review entity‑level accounting for compliance with group intercompany agreements.
  • Prepare and review documentation for statutory audits.
  • Support the Manager with risk prioritization and management for the region and its entities.
  • Work closely with other departments and the global accounting team to support cash and entity profitability forecasting.
  • Assist with other projects and ad‑hoc requests, including new system implementation, working capital forecasting, and establishing relations with external suppliers, consultants and service providers.
Qualifications
  • Experience in corporate/regional accounting and financial controls in a public company environment or public accounting firm.
  •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, in English and Portuguese and/or Spanish.
  • Experience with global ERP systems; Oracle, OneStream, MicroStrategy is a plus.
  • Ability to quickly learn new system technologies, multi‑task and prioritize in a dynamic environment within strict deadlines.
  •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ills; attention to detail and organizational skills.
  • Knowledge of financial principles including local requirements and US GAAP.
  • Team player willing to support others to achieve company goals and objectives.
  • Strict confidentiality and integrity.
  • Hands‑on approach is required.
Education / Training Required
  • Bachelor’s Degree (or equivalent) in Accounting, with 3 to 5 years of accounting experience, preferably in an international environment and for a U.S. headquartered multinational company.
  • CPA (or equivalent certification) is a plus.
